본문 바로가기

프로그램 (PHP,Python)165

구글 시트 데이터를 Airtable와 동기화 및 Zapier로 워크플로우 구성 Google Sheets에서 데이터가 추가될 때 해당 정보를 Airtable에 추가하는 작업은 자동화를 통해 수행할 수 있습니다. 이를 위해 Google Sheets의 스크립트 편집기를 사용하고, Google Apps Script와 Airtable API를 활용할 것입니다. 다음은 이 작업을 수행하는 단계별 지침입니다. 단계 1: Airtable API Key 생성 Airtable 웹사이트에 로그인하거나 계정을 만듭니다. 워크스페이스를 생성하거나 적절한 워크스페이스를 선택합니다. 베이스를 만들거나 기존 베이스를 선택합니다. 베이스 페이지에서 "Help" 메뉴로 이동하여 "API documentation"을 선택합니다. API Key를 생성하고 복사합니다. 단계 2: Google Sheets 스크립트 작성.. 2023. 11. 24.
GitLab 저장소 생성 및 commit & push & merge 새로운 프로젝트를 GitLab에 등록하고 현재 폴더 이하의 파일을 업로드하는 과정을 단계별로 설명하겠습니다. 이 과정을 수행하려면 GitLab 계정이 필요합니다. GitLab 계정 생성 및 로그인 이미 계정이 있다면 로그인하고, 없다면 GitLab 웹 사이트에서 계정을 생성하세요. 새 프로젝트 생성 GitLab에 로그인한 후, 대시보드로 이동하고, "New project" 또는 "Create a project" 버튼을 클릭합니다. 프로젝트 설정 프로젝트 생성 페이지에서 프로젝트 이름, 설명, 가시성(공개 또는 비공개) 등을 설정하고 "Create project" 버튼을 클릭합니다. 로컬 프로젝트 초기화 로컬 컴퓨터에서 Git을 사용해 프로젝트를 초기화합니다. 터미널 또는 명령 프롬프트를 열고 프로젝트 폴.. 2023. 11. 15.
Jupyter Scheduler 사용하여 주기적으로 실행하는 방법 Jupyter Scheduler를 사용하여 Jupyter 노트북을 주기적으로 실행하는 단계입니다. Jupyter Scheduler 설치 Jupyter Scheduler를 사용하려면 먼저 JupyterLab에 확장 프로그램으로 설치해야 합니다. 이를 위해 아래 명령을 실행하십시오.설치가 완료되면 JupyterLab을 다시 시작해야 합니다. pip install jupyter_scheduler 노트북 작업 생성 메뉴를 통한 노트북 작업 생성 JupyterLab 파일 브라우저에서 실행하려는 노트북을 마우스 오른쪽 버튼으로 클릭합니다. 나타나는 맥락 메뉴에서 "Create Notebook Job" 옵션을 선택합니다. 툴바 버튼을 통한 노트북 작업 생성 노트북을 열고 툴바에서 "Create Notebook Job.. 2023. 11. 8.
파이썬(Python) 스크립트 자동실행 스케쥴 관리 (지정시간, 매시간, 매일) 주기별로 원하는 시간(초,분,시간,요일,일,월)마다 Python 스크립트를 자동으로 실행(반복)하는 코드를 작성하려면 schedule 라이브러리를 사용할 수 있습니다. 이 라이브러리를 사용하면 주기별로 작업을 예약하고 실행할 수 있습니다. 먼저 schedule 라이브러리를 설치해야 합니다. pip install schedule 주기와 실행할 Python 스크립트 파일 리스트를 등록하는 방법입니다. 아래 코드에서는 job_list라는 리스트를 사용하여 주기와 실행할 스크립트를 등록합니다. 각 항목은 튜플로 구성되며, 첫 번째 요소는 주기를 나타내는 문자열이고, 두 번째 요소는 실행할 Python 스크립트의 경로입니다. import schedule import time import subprocess # 주.. 2023. 10. 18.
가정 홈IoT 장치(가전제품) 센서 정보 수집 및 시각화 가정에서 가전제품이나 온습도계와 같이 사용중인 다양한 IoT 센서로부터 정보를 자동으로 수집할 수 있는데, 이러한 센서와 통신하고 데이터를 수집하는 소프트웨어를 개발해야 합니다. 이 작업을 수행하기 위해서는 몇 가지 단계를 따라야 합니다. 아래에는 IoT 센서 데이터 수집의 단계별 설명과 예시 코드를 제공합니다. 단계 1: IoT 센서와 통신하기 위한 하드웨어 설정 IoT 센서와 통신하기 위해 필요한 하드웨어를 설정합니다. 대부분의 IoT 센서는 통신을 위해 Wi-Fi, Bluetooth, Zigbee 등의 프로토콜을 사용하므로 이에 맞는 하드웨어 모듈을 연결하거나 내장된 모듈을 사용합니다. 단계 2: 통신 프로토콜 및 라이브러리 설정 센서와 통신하기 위해 사용할 통신 프로토콜을 선택하고 관련 라이브러리.. 2023. 10. 16.